As per tradition, US President Joe Biden pardoned a turkey at the White House ahead of Thanksgiving which is celebrated in the United States on Thursday 24 November.

"I still don't know what the verdict will be," Biden joked before granting "presidential pardon."

"The votes have been counted, there are no frauds.


    The only red wave this year will be the cranberry sauce that my dog ​​Commander will spread on the floor", said the president again, making fun of the results of the Midterms at which the Republican party , whose color is red, has not achieved the success anticipated by the polls.


    Exceptionally this year, for the first time in 75 years, there were two lucky birds, Chocolate and Chip.

The ceremony was accompanied by a rendition of Lynyrd Skynyrd's world famous song 'Free Bird'.

"Chocolate is my favorite flavor of ice cream," Biden said as he thanked the two turkeys.
